WebAug 25, 2024 · In general, all males currently in the United States, which includes both citizens and immigrants, are required to register for Selective Service once they turn 18 years old. Here’s a list of all males required to register for Selective Service: US-born citizens. Naturalized citizens. Permanent residents.
